Master of Arts in Teaching English as a Foreign Language
Entrance/Admissions Requirements
Students applying for admission to the Master of Arts in Teaching English as a Foreign Language at UNAD Florida must hold a Bachelor’s degree. In order to be admitted to this post-graduate Program, prospective students must: (1) Request official academic transcripts from the college or university from which they received their Bachelor’s degree. Transcripts are to be mailed directly to UNAD Florida, (2). Submit an Application for Admission form, (3) Submit a completed and signed Enrollment Agreement, and (4) Take UNAD Florida’s English Placement Test to determine language proficiency.
Program Objective
Students will demonstrate excellence in their verbal and written English skills for communication and instructional purposes. Through the ability to analyze, implement and instruct phonological, syntactic, and semantic elements of English, they will be able to respond appropriately to any errors in their use, as well as command professional terminology used in linguistics to discuss issues related to language learning and teaching.
Program Description
The Master of Arts in TEFL provides students with a research, technological and pedagogical oriented education in Teaching English as a Foreign Language, with a structured educational outline throughout the program. This will prepare the students to excel in instruction and research, as well as technology. Students graduating with a Master of Arts in TEFL will be able to teach English as a foreign language, as well as conduct research, with a methodological understanding of the pedagogical, investigative and technological processes within this scientific area.
